Klon

Gitlab Ci Klon Ein weiteres Repo SSH

Gitlab Ci Klon Ein weiteres Repo SSH
  1. Wie man ein Gitlab -Repository mit SSH klonen?
  2. Verwendet Git -Klon SSH oder HTTPS??
  3. Brauche ich SSH -Schlüssel zum Git -Klon??
  4. Welcher SSH -Schlüssel verwendet Git -Klon?
  5. Kann SSH -Schlüssel kopiert werden?
  6. Kann ich den gleichen SSH -Schlüssel für mehrere Repositories GitLab verwenden??
  7. Verwendet Gitlab Runner SSH??
  8. Können Sie ein Repository GitLab duplizieren??
  9. Wie replizieren Sie ein Repository??
  10. Wie klone ich einen Zweig im Terminal??

Wie man ein Gitlab -Repository mit SSH klonen?

Melden Sie sich in GitLab an und navigieren Sie zur Registerkarte Ihres Kontos für die Einstellungen Ihres Kontos. Erstellen Sie einen neuen GitLab SSH -Schlüssel. Fügen Sie den öffentlichen Schlüssel als Wert ein und setzen Sie ein Ablaufdatum fest. Kopieren Sie die SSH -URL des Gitlab -Repo, die Sie klonen möchten.

Verwendet Git -Klon SSH oder HTTPS??

Der Standard beider GitHub.com (die Website) und in Github CLI verwendet das HTTPS -Protokoll für Git -Operationen. Dieser Standard wurde für die Interoperabilität und Benutzerfreundlichkeit ausgewählt: Git -Benutzer, die hinter Firewalls stehen, finden, dass der Datenverkehr zu Port 443 (HTTPS) häufiger zulässig ist als der Verkehr zu Port 22 (SSH).

Brauche ich SSH -Schlüssel zum Git -Klon??

Holen Sie sich einen SSH -Schlüssel für Ihre Website

Das GIT -System verwendet das SSH -Protokoll, um Daten zwischen dem Server und Ihren lokalen Computern zu übertragen. Dies bedeutet, dass Sie, um das Repository zu klonen, SSH -Zugriff auf Ihre Website haben müssen.

Welcher SSH -Schlüssel verwendet Git -Klon?

Eine benutzerdefinierte SSH -Konfiguration

Sie können einen Alias ​​für SSH -Operationen angeben und diese verwenden, um auf die richtige Identitätsdatei zu verweisen. Wenn Sie nun aus diesem speziellen Alias ​​klonen, wird es Ihren privaten Schlüssel verwenden. Der Ihre Erver bedeutet den Alias, der in ~/ verwendet wird. ssh/config .

Kann SSH -Schlüssel kopiert werden?

Kopieren öffentlicher Schlüssel auf Remote -Server

Sie können SSH-Copy-ID ausführen oder die Datei manuell konfigurieren. Für Systeme mit aktivierter Kennwortauthentifizierung können Sie den öffentlichen Schlüssel aus Ihrem Client-System mit dem Befehl ssh-copy-id auf den Remote-Server kopieren.

Kann ich den gleichen SSH -Schlüssel für mehrere Repositories GitLab verwenden??

Die erste Frage, die Sie sich stellen können, ist? Die Antwort ist ja, aber es ist nicht ratsam. Die beste Antwort ist, dass Sie einen SSH -Schlüssel für GitHub und eine für GitLab festlegen sollten.

Verwendet Gitlab Runner SSH??

Sie können den SSH -Schlüssel von der Maschine generieren, auf der GitLab Runner installiert ist, und verwenden diesen Schlüssel für alle Projekte, die auf diesem Computer ausgeführt werden. Zunächst müssen Sie sich bei dem Server anmelden, der Ihre Jobs ausführt.

Können Sie ein Repository GitLab duplizieren??

Duplizierter ein Repository. Um ein Repository zu duplizieren, ohne es zu fordern, können Sie einen speziellen Klonbefehl ausführen und dann zum neuen Repository spiegeln. Bevor Sie ein Repository duplizieren und auf Ihre neue Kopie oder Mirror des Repositorys drücken können, müssen Sie das neue Repository auf Github/GitLab erstellen.

Wie replizieren Sie ein Repository??

Offenes Terminal . Erstellen Sie einen nackten Klon des Repositorys. Stellen Sie den Druckstandort auf Ihren Spiegel ein. Wie bei einem nackten Klon enthält ein verspiegelter Klon alle abgelegenen Zweige und Tags, aber alle lokalen Referenzen werden jedes Mal überschrieben, wenn Sie abrufen.

Wie klone ich einen Zweig im Terminal??

Sie können einen bestimmten Zweig mit dem Befehl Git Clone-Single-Branch-Branch-Branch aus einem Git-Repository klonen. Dieser Befehl ruft alle Dateien und Metadaten ab, die mit einer Niederlassung zugeordnet sind. Um andere Zweige abzurufen, müssen Sie sie später abrufen.

Ist es möglich, sich zum ersten Mal mit einem Nicht-Default-Benutzer bei einer neuen EC2-Instanz anzumelden?
Beim Erstellen einer neuen EC2 -Instanz, für die Benutzerdaten verwendet werden?Was ist der Standard -Login für EC2?Wie greife ich über ein anderes K...
So Bereitstellung von sidecarlosen Gesandten in Istio mit EBPF?
Was ist EBPF gegen Sidecar?Ist Gesandte ein Beiwagen?Wie funktioniert iStio Sidecar??Wie funktioniert Gesandte Sidecar??Verwendet IStio EBPF??Ist EBP...
So richten Sie MySQL DB für Feature -Tests ein?
Wie wird MySQL zum Testen verwendet?? Wie wird MySQL zum Testen verwendet??Der MySQLTEST -Test -Engine prüft die Ergebniscodes aus der Ausführung je...